If you've been searching for that ideal opportunity - one that enriches both your career and your passion for patient care - look no further. What Your Role Entails
Executing thorough patient evaluations, initiating diagnostic tests, and developing customized care plans Diagnosing and addressing acute, chronic, or episodic health issues in partnership with physicians or autonomously (based on your credentials) Educating patients and their families on preventative health, wellness, and management of diseases Prescribing medications and treatments within your professional scope Engaging in patient follow-ups and chronic care management Collaborating with interdisciplinary teams to provide comprehensive, coordinated care Documenting all relevant patient data accurately in the electronic medical record system (EMR) Education Essentials
Master of Science in Nursing (MSN) or Doctor of Nursing Practice (DNP) Completion of an accredited Nurse Practitioner program Certifications Required
Valid Nurse Practitioner license in the state of Texas National certification as a Family Nurse Practitioner (FNP-C, AANP or ANCC) or equivalent specialty certification Basic Life Support (BLS) and Advanced Cardiovascular Life Support (ACLS) certification (or ability to obtain within 90 days) What Makes You Stand Out
